Commercial audiobook. In 1962, T. M. Storke won the Pulitzer Prize for Editorial Writing "for his forceful editorials calling public attention to the activities of a semi-secret organization known as the John Birch Society". The parent company of the News-Press, Ampersand Publishing, filed a copyright infringement suit on November 9, 2006, against the Santa Barbara Independent ("SBI")where many former News-Press columnists had become contributors to the community weeklyclaiming that a link on independent.com violated copyright law.
